在Ubuntu上加载Python编译器

Python是一种广泛使用的高级编程语言,因其简单易学而受到许多开发者的青睐。在Ubuntu上加载Python编译器并运行Python程序其实是一个相对简单的过程。本文将为您介绍如何在Ubuntu中安装和使用Python,并通过代码示例演示其基本用法,最后还将生成一个饼状图以展示数据的可视化效果。

1. 安装Python编译器

在Ubuntu中,Python已经预装在大多数版本中。但为了确保您使用的是最新版本,可以通过以下命令在终端中安装或更新Python:

sudo apt update
sudo apt install python3

可以使用以下命令检查Python的版本:

python3 --version

这将输出Python的当前版本。例如,您可能会看到类似于Python 3.8.10的内容。

2. 安装Python包管理工具pip

在Python中,pip是常用的包管理工具,您可以用它来安装各种库和工具。要安装pip,可以执行以下命令:

sudo apt install python3-pip

安装完成后,可以通过以下命令检查pip的版本:

pip3 --version

3. 创建和运行Python程序

接下来,让我们创建一个简单的Python程序。您需要使用文本编辑器(例如nanovim、或gedit)来创建一个新的Python文件。以下是使用nano创建文件的步骤:

nano hello.py

在打开的编辑器中,输入以下Python代码(用行内代码标识):

print("Hello, World!")

保存并退出编辑器(在nano中按 CTRL + O 保存,然后按 CTRL + X 退出)。

要运行这个程序,在终端中输入以下命令:

python3 hello.py

您应该会看到输出 Hello, World!

4. 使用Python库制作饼状图

现在,我们来使用matplotlib库制作一个简单的饼状图。首先,您需要安装该库:

pip3 install matplotlib

nano中创建另一个Python程序文件:

nano pie_chart.py

输入以下代码:

import matplotlib.pyplot as plt

# 数据
labels = ['Python', 'Java', 'C++', 'JavaScript']
sizes = [40, 30, 20, 10]

# 创建饼状图
plt.pie(sizes, labels=labels, autopct='%1.1f%%', startangle=90)
plt.axis('equal')  # 使饼状图为圆形

# 展示图形
plt.show()

可以使用同样的方法保存并退出。然后,通过以下命令运行新程序:

python3 pie_chart.py

如果所有步骤都正确,您应该会看到一个包含四种编程语言市占率的饼状图。

5. Python数据处理的基础示例

在了解了如何加载Python编译器后,我们可以进行一些更复杂的数据处理。以下是一个简单的示例,将数据存储在列表中,并计算平均值:

# 数据列表
data = [10, 20, 30, 40, 50]

# 计算平均值
average = sum(data) / len(data)

print(f"The average is: {average}")

将其保存为average.py文件,并运行:

python3 average.py

这段代码将输出 The average is: 30.0

6. 总结

在Ubuntu上安装和加载Python编译器非常简单。通过几个基本的终端命令,您便可以快速上手并开始编写代码。Python的丰富库使得数据分析与可视化变得高效易行。

我们在本教程中展示了如何安装Python及相关工具,如何创建和运行简单的Python程序,以及如何利用matplotlib库绘制饼状图。这些基本概念将为您后续更深入的学习打下良好的基础。

现在,您已在Ubuntu上成功加载并运行Python编译器,不妨探索更多的Python功能以及可视化库,例如seabornplotly,让您的数据可视化更加丰富和多样。

希望这篇文章能够给您提供一个良好的开始,助您在Python编程的旅程中不断前进!